Buying a Baby Cot Bed
Cot beds can be converted into toddler beds, making them a better long-term option than cribs. They have removable sides and an end panel can be dropped to allow access to your child.
The majority of cots can be used from birth until approximately 2 years old, or until your child starts to try to climb out. Then, you should change to junior beds.
4 Walls
Cot beds are a safe and secure space for your baby to rest in at night or during nap time. They have high walls or rails that prevent your child from falling, and many have adjustable mattress heights. A cot bed is suitable for both infants and toddlers. There are many cot bed models, ranging from simple and inexpensive to models with numerous additional features. The final decision depends on your family's needs and budget.
Choosing the right baby sleeping arrangement is a crucial choice for any new parent. You need to ensure that your child is secure and comfortable, as well as having the space to be used for a prolonged period of time. While cots can be a great option for infants and are small, they can also be difficult to squeeze into smaller spaces. In addition, they're typically only suitable for use up to the point that your child is 18 months old or at the earliest. A cot bed is a better choice for a longer-term usage and can be easily converted into a toddler or small single bed.

When selecting a cot it is worth bearing in the mind that there should be no more than 25mm (1 inch) gap between the mattress and the cot sides and ends. This will ensure that your baby won't get out of the crib or get caught between the slats on the mattress.
